To ensure the best possible outcome from your orthodontic treatment, follow these tips: * Brush and floss regularly: Maintain good oral hygiene habits to prevent tooth decay and gum disease. * Avoid certain foods: Steer clear of foods that can damage your braces or orthodontic appliances, such as hard candies and sticky treats. * Attend regular appointments: Keep all scheduled appointments with your orthodontist to ensure your treatment stays on track. * Wear your orthodontic appliances as directed: Follow your orthodontist’s instructions for wearing your appliances, such as Invisalign aligners.| Orthodontic Treatment | Duration |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Traditional Braces | 1-3 years | $3,000-$7,000 |
| Invisalign | 6-18 months | $3,000-$8,000 |
| Ceramic Braces | 1-3 years | $4,000-$9,000 |

What is the average cost of orthodontic treatment?
+
The average cost of orthodontic treatment varies depending on the type of treatment, duration, and location. Traditional braces can range from 3,000 to 7,000, while Invisalign can range from 3,000 to 8,000.
How long does orthodontic treatment typically take?
+
Orthodontic treatment duration varies depending on the type of treatment and individual needs. Traditional braces can take 1-3 years, while Invisalign can take 6-18 months.
Do I need to wear a retainer after orthodontic treatment?
+
Yes, it’s essential to wear a retainer after orthodontic treatment to ensure your teeth remain in their new position. Your orthodontist will recommend the best retention option for your individual needs.
